Abstract:
To provide composite particles for toner additives.SOLUTION: Metal oxide-polymer composite particles have a median particle size of 40-75 nm or 100-150 nm and an average RTA of at least 0.06. Alternatively or additionally, metal oxide-polymer composites comprise two or more populations of metal oxide particles differing in size, particle size distribution, or shape. Alternatively or additionally, the use of a multicomponent hydrophobizing system including an alkylsilane to fabricate metal oxide-polymer composite particles increases the tribocharge of the composite particles.SELECTED DRAWING: Figure 8A
